I am a Canadian Permanent Resident and I just got a job in a canadian company. Now the thing is that it requires traveling within U.S., Mexico and Canada, programming robots and controllers. What kind of a visa should I apply to work in U.S. and Mexico? some people told me that I can not and others that yes i can. Help please!!

Genearlly, when you enter into US while working for a Cdn firm, you enter on B1 business status. Cdns enter without a visa, but you will probably need a consular visa, unless your country is part of VWP and you enter for less than 90 days at a time. Ecuador is not part of VWP, so you will need a visa.

Not all work can be done under B1, but this work appears to satisfy the requirements.

I have no idea what mexico would need.

Your firm should be handling this.
